About the role

Pelican is seeking a Project Engineer II to join our team in South Deerfield, MA. This role involves designing and engineering custom foam cushioning systems and shock-isolated structures for high-value equipment, working closely with customers, suppliers, and internal teams.

Responsibilities

  • Turn customer challenges into engineered solutions
  • Design and engineer custom foam cushioning systems and shock-isolated structures
  • Define requirements, solve technical challenges, and deliver innovative solutions
  • Lead projects from concept through production, ensuring designs meet performance, manufacturability, cost, and timeline objectives
  • Collaborate with Manufacturing, New Product Development, Test Lab, Tooling, and Production teams to support successful product launches
  • Develop testing requirements and validation plans to ensure products meet customer and industry standards
  • Facilitate engineering reviews, project meetings, and status updates with both internal and external stakeholders
  • Support manufacturing readiness, including material planning, scheduling, and production startup activities
  • Identify opportunities for process improvements, new technologies, automation, and increased manufacturing capacity
  • Contribute to innovation efforts, including identifying patentable concepts and novel engineering solutions
  • Mentor team members and share technical knowledge to strengthen engineering capabilities across the organization
  • Support the continued growth and development of Pelican's rotational molding and custom packaging businesses
  • Maintain project documentation and ensure compliance with ISO quality standards
